Struct CacheNodeTypeSpecificParameter

Source
pub struct CacheNodeTypeSpecificParameter {
    pub allowed_values: Option<String>,
    pub cache_node_type_specific_values: Option<Vec<CacheNodeTypeSpecificValue>>,
    pub change_type: Option<String>,
    pub data_type: Option<String>,
    pub description: Option<String>,
    pub is_modifiable: Option<bool>,
    pub minimum_engine_version: Option<String>,
    pub parameter_name: Option<String>,
    pub source: Option<String>,
}

A parameter that has a different value for each cache node type it is applied to. For example, in a Redis cluster, a cache.m1.large cache node type would have a larger maxmemory value than a cache.m1.small type.

Fields§

§allowed_values: Option<String>

The valid range of values for the parameter.

§cache_node_type_specific_values: Option<Vec<CacheNodeTypeSpecificValue>>

A list of cache node types and their corresponding values for this parameter.

§change_type: Option<String>

Indicates whether a change to the parameter is applied immediately or requires a reboot for the change to be applied. You can force a reboot or wait until the next maintenance window's reboot. For more information, see Rebooting a Cluster.

§data_type: Option<String>

The valid data type for the parameter.

§description: Option<String>

A description of the parameter.

§is_modifiable: Option<bool>

Indicates whether (true) or not (false) the parameter can be modified. Some parameters have security or operational implications that prevent them from being changed.

§minimum_engine_version: Option<String>

The earliest cache engine version to which the parameter can apply.

§parameter_name: Option<String>

The name of the parameter.

§source: Option<String>

The source of the parameter value.
